Berns Drums and Percussion

Berns Drums and Percussion opened its doors to the public in September last year and is the first dedicated drum centre in West Sussex. It’s aim is to offer a vast choice of drumkits, cymbals, percussion and every possible accessory for the beginner and the professional drummer.

With brand names known throughout the drumming world and at the best prices possible. Pearl,Yamaha,Tama, Premier and Mapex feature prominently in the display of over twenty drum kits and most models can be supplied from stock. Cymbals from Sabian, Paiste, Zildjian and Meinl are on display in various sizes and ranges for beginners to advanced players.

With the rise in interest of all percussion, Berns Drums has a wide selection of Djembes, Congas, Bongos and all types of hand held percussion from all over the world,for those who are looking for something a bit different. Drum heads by Remo and Evans, and drumsticks by Vic Firth, Ahead , Zildjian, and Promark are available at special prices for quantity.

The idea of a dedicated drum store was the brainchild of Bernie Smith the proprietor of this unique local business.

A professional drummer in the sixties and having been in the music trade for 25 years, he has been running his main shop Berns Music, managed superbly by Lynne Avery, since 1986.He has also managed to acquire the talents of two excellent local drummers, Nick Smith and Jamie Muffett to assist in the running of the business, both of whom teach as well as play.

It was the demand for drums and everything drumming that prompted Bernie to expand the specialist drum centre..

offering sales, part exchange and repairs. Drum tuition is also a part of the day to day activities at Berns Drums and can be arranged on a weekly and flexible basis.

Back in April this year the drum centre was honoured to have the talents of Carl Palmer bestowed upon them .Voted one of the worlds best drummers, he gave a masterclass to 31 drummers who were enthralled by his skills.

Masterclasses, clinics and workshops will become a big part of the future of Berns Drums...

with Lloyd Ryan,the man who taught Phil Collins everything he knows, is already booked for the 28th October. More details of this and future events can be obtained from the drum centre or ring for more information.
